Creating an accurate monitoring environment is essential for producers and audio engineers to make informed decisions during production and mixing. A well-optimized setup ensures that the sound you hear closely matches the final output, leading to better mixes and higher-quality recordings.
Understanding Your Monitoring Environment
Your monitoring environment includes speakers, room acoustics, and listening position. Each element influences how you perceive sound and can impact your mixing decisions. Recognizing potential issues is the first step toward optimization.
Key Factors for Optimization
- Speaker Quality: Invest in high-quality monitors that provide a flat frequency response.
- Room Acoustics: Use acoustic treatments such as bass traps, diffusers, and absorbers to reduce unwanted reflections and standing waves.
- Listening Position: Position your chair and monitors to form an equilateral triangle, ensuring a balanced stereo image.
- Calibration: Use measurement microphones and room correction software to calibrate your monitors for flat response.
- Consistent Environment: Avoid changing your setup frequently to maintain a reliable listening environment.
Practical Tips for Better Monitoring
Implementing these tips can significantly improve your monitoring accuracy:
- Regularly calibrate your monitors with measurement tools.
- Use acoustic panels to minimize room reflections and echoes.
- Keep your listening position at ear level and centered between monitors.
- Avoid mixing in rooms with uneven acoustics or excessive noise.
- Periodically compare your mixes on different systems to ensure consistency.
